Why getting cullinary certification is important
For those who wish to take their kitchen skills to the next level
Culinary certification is an important aspect of the culinary industry. It is a means of demonstrating to employers, clients, and customers that a certain level of expertise and skills has been achieved by an individual in a specific area of the culinary arts. A culinary certification has a lot to offer, from enhanced job opportunities to better salaries, educational and training advantages, and increased job security. Below are some of the reasons why obtaining a culinary certification is essential.
Firstly, obtaining certification is an excellent way for an individual to demonstrate to potential employers that they not only have a passion for cooking but also have the needed skills to produce quality dishes. Certification provides an advantage in the job market, including better job opportunities and salary negotiations. Given the competitive nature of the culinary industry, certification can set you apart from other candidates applying for the same job. Most employers prefer certified individuals over someone without certification. Thus it is important to have a certification as it enhances the chances of getting a well-paying job.
Secondly, culinary certification will ensure that an individual is knowledgeable in various areas of the culinary arts, including culinary fundamentals like food sourcing, menu planning, and cooking techniques. Certification programs also provide individuals with hands-on experience in the kitchen, where they can gain invaluable experience in areas like cooking, baking, and pastry-making. This knowledge can be passed on to others, help in giving demonstrations and presentations or opening up one's culinary business. Certification ensures that an individual is knowledgeable in all aspects of the culinary arts and is thus better prepared to work in a kitchen environment.
Thirdly, culinary certification adds value to an individual's resume. It is an asset that provides a level of credibility to what an individual has learned, and the knowledge they possess. This asset is important for job security and for ensuring that individuals maintain a competitive edge in the job market. Having certification can also act as a stepping stone for future culinary endeavors, including pursuing higher levels of certification or earning a degree in culinary arts.
Lastly, obtaining certification provides recognition of one’s skills, creativity, and expertise within the culinary industry. People who work in the culinary industry are not limited to working as chefs. Individuals may be involved in catering, management, recipe testing, marketing, and other culinary professions. With certification, doors are opened up for an individual in various areas of culinary arts. From teaching to catering, a culinary certification may open doors to diverse opportunities in the food industry.
